North Phoenix, Phoenix, AZ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Phoenix?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Phoenix Studio Apartments | $1,013 | $634 | $2,720 |
| North Phoenix 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,274 | $703 | $4,240 |
| North Phoenix 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,573 | $825 | $10,000+ |
North Phoenix 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,056 | $1,167 | $10,000+ |
| North Phoenix 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,580 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
| North Phoenix 5 Bedroom Apartments | $12,678 | $9,285 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om North Phoenix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in North Phoenix with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in North Phoenix is at Paradise Village Apartments listed at $1,169.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om North Phoenix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in North Phoenix is $2,056.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om North Phoenix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in North Phoenix is a 1,855 square feet unit starting from $3,900 at The Residences on High Street.
What is the average size for North Phoenix 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in North Phoenix is currently 1,378 sq ft.
